About Us... The Medicine Hat Ringette Association was established in 1985 with one team, seventeen girls and several enthusiastic parents. The association now proudly boast over a dozen teams, well over a hundred participants and hundreds of enthusiastic parents. Our girls participate in Southern Alberta Zone play, Provincials, numerous tournaments and a local house league. Did you Know? Ringette is a 40-year-old Canadian invention that has become one of the fastest team sports on ice. There are currently over 24,700 players on more than 2,000 teams across the country with over 1,800 officials and over 5,000 coaches. Internationally, it is played in half a dozen other countries around the world. Worldwide, over 50,000 girls and women are registered members of ringette teams.
